Organica is currently looking to fill an Accountant / Senior Accountant position.
Summary of Responsibilities
- Posting of incoming invoices and matching of them to approved POs, if any, managing any necessary correction of the invoices or obtaining any additional information needed (project codes, cost center codes, tax treatment, etc.);
- Initiate vendor and other payments from the Company;
- Issue tax invoices, manage accounting and tax matters with customers;
- Maintain regular communication with external accounting and tax service provider, provide all monthly reporting data to them, check and approve the monthly and annual tax calculations prepared by the external service provider (WHT, VAT, CIT, etc.);
- Prepare and submit forms, documents to Indonesian tax authority and manage the contact keeping with any local Indonesian authorities, banks, and manage any statutory accounting and tax compliance tasks which are not in the external advisors’ scope (if any);
- Record bank transactions in ERP system;
- Make monthly capitalizition, calculate and book depreciation and any other transactions relating to fixed assets, maintain fixed asset subledger;
- Monthly reconciliation of YTD OPEX GL account balances and based on the accrual principal calculate the amount of monthly accruals/prepayments and post the necessary GL entries;
- Verification and Finance approval of employees’ expense reports, including but not limited to the application forms, invoices, etc., posting of expense reports and reconciliation with advance payments;
- Other tasks assigned by Senior Accountant and Accounting Manager.
